Kate Bushey was elected to a second term of the CAI 2026 Business Partners Council. The Business Partners Council is one of three Membership Representation Groups that represents product and service providers and professionals and provides input on policy matters to the CAI Board of Trustees.  The Business Partners Council is a dedicated group of professionals to represent those committed to serving the community association marketplace.
